The Clinton Presbyterian Community sits on forty acres of park-like grounds with big old trees, right in Clinton, South Carolina, which is a college town that gives it a friendly, southern feel and makes it easy to connect with local schools. The community is non-profit and faith-based, run by Presbyterian Homes of SC, but anyone is welcome, no matter their religion. Seniors sixty-two or older live here in a range of options, including private cottages or patio homes, apartments with patio or balcony choices, and some have big closets, extra storage, or covered parking. The place has a main dining room, restaurant-style eating, private rooms for special meals, and chef-prepared dishes so folks get some choice with what they eat. There's a barber and beauty shop, a lounge, a library, and spaces for meetings or activities, and you'll also find a billiards room, a multi-purpose activities building, and lush, landscaped social areas. Living here means people get help with things like housekeeping, linen service, postal and banking needs, and cable TV, and there's a community pantry to grab food items as needed. The community offers assistance at different care levels, including independent living, assisted living, memory care, skilled nursing, and adult day care, with rehab and respite stays, too. Health and wellness support is available with a health clinic on-site, medication management, therapy coverage all week-in physical, occupational, and speech therapy-and wellness programs, exercise classes, and recreational trips to keep people active. Residents use local transportation for shopping, doctor visits, and outings, and there are scheduled social outings, book clubs, women's church groups, and field trips for anyone who wants to get involved. The site's handicap-friendly and follows accessibility rules, and people have round-the-clock access. Seniors who might have memory issues can get specialized support services as care needs change over time, and the community keeps things pretty quiet if you want, but there's always something going on if you do feel like joining in. Meals are available up to thirty a month, and dining can be private or with a group. The community has its own chapel and offers chaplaincy services, and folks often enjoy news, magazines, or just sitting outside on one of the shaded benches. Whether someone needs a little help or more support, wants to recover from a hospital stay, or just wants a safe, steady place to retire, The Clinton Presbyterian Community has several living and care choices all in the same spot, making life a bit simpler for seniors.

Kind staff, excellent care, recommended
I toured this campus with my family and ultimately moved my loved one here - the staff are consistently kind, knowledgeable and responsive, the place is exceptionally clean, the food is excellent, and PT/OT rehab was first-class with real results. The campus offers a range of living options (large apartments, cottages, townhomes), many activities, strong amenities like a gym/library/chapel, easy parking and a peaceful, well-maintained feel. The building is older but well cared for; I did notice some inattentive showings and recommend confirming in-building skilled/24-hour nursing if you need it. Overall, I'm very happy with the care and would recommend this community.

Yes, The Clinton Presbyterian Community offers respite care. Respite care in assisted living communities provides temporary, short-term relief for primary caregivers by offering professional care for their loved ones. It allows individuals to stay in an assisted living community for a limited time, giving caregivers a break while ensuring residents receive necessary support and assistance with daily activities.
